It isn't natural though for two reasons. One, they seem to grow relative to the canopy. By that I mean you zoom in a little bit and they get huge, it's like having a half inch thick gash in your canopy except it's a spider web of them that completely obscure your view. Two, IRL your eyes can focus past them and they aren't a big deal or they would have been buffed out or the canopy would be replaced. It's already hard enough to see things in dcs because your brain can't compensate for movement or shaking, which is how humans easily spot moving objects. Your eyes can't focus on distances because you are in fact looking at a screen not far in front of your face, and DCS is limited in resolution compared to your eyeballs. We don't need another thing making this needlessly more difficult. The canopy wearing works great on the mirage. It needs to be like that on the harrier. I also shouldn't be able to see less of something when I zoom in, that's just counter intuitive haha.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
